This opulent and decadent 11.3% Baltic Porter was brewed in collaboration with our friends from Pühaste. The beer pours a dark caramel head atop a rich, ink black liquid, expect notes of sticky dates, plum, chocolate, raisins, dried fruits, and hints of pecan. With a similar brewing process to our imperial stouts but utilising a lager yeast instead of our usual ale yeast. This decadent, dark beer utilised a serious amount of Pilsner Malt, Munich, Crystal Malt, Chocolate Malt and Flaked Oats and was then cold lagered for months to pay tribute to the famous dark beers of Estonia
